I went to Phillips to ask them. I figured they would be happy to bash the competition. They said it was tough on vendors to make oshkosh happen this year. there is a lot of work to be done and you had to make a go/no go decision at least 6 months in advance. The guy I talked to said not to infer too much. Aeroshell probably got burned in 2020 and has cases of unused posters they pitched last year. They Just decided to not take the risk this year and in January things still looked better uncertain.

In addition everyone seems to be having supply chain issues these days. Piper didn’t have much of any shirts to sell. The eaa warehouse shop was half full and picked over by midweek. I went to new Holstein and they had nothing for sale either. Record attendance and the vendors were a little behind the power curve in my view. Vintage and warbirds seemed better prepared.

Hope things get back to normal next year. All in all not bad given what we have gone through with COVID. Was just glad to be back on the field and we were like 90% of normal in my view. That’s pretty impressive when you think about it.
